How We Work
1
Emergency Call
Your urgent call to San Bernardino Damage Experts initiates rapid deployment. We gather crucial details about the water intrusion to dispatch the right team immediately. Our 24/7 service is ready.
2
On-Site Assessment
Upon arrival, our IICRC-certified technicians use moisture meters and thermal imaging to precisely locate all water damage. This comprehensive assessment guides our restoration strategy, ensuring no hidden moisture remains.
3
Water Extraction
Powerful industrial extractors remove standing water quickly. This critical step prevents further saturation and reduces drying time, preparing the area for thorough dehumidification and sanitization.
4
Drying & Dehumidification
High-velocity air movers and commercial dehumidifiers dry affected structures and contents. We monitor humidity levels daily, preventing mold growth and preserving your property's integrity.
5
Cleaning & Sanitizing
Contaminated areas are thoroughly cleaned, disinfected, and deodorized using EPA-approved solutions. This eliminates bacteria and odors, ensuring a safe and healthy environment for you.
6
Final Inspection
A meticulous final inspection confirms complete dryness and restoration. We walk you through the restored areas, ensuring your satisfaction with our work. Your property is ready.

Laundry Room Water Damage Restoration Cost in Joshua Tree, CA

The cost of laundry room water damage restoration varies dep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Joshua Tree, CA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and drying $500 - $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Sanitizing and dehumidification $200 - $1,000 Size of affected area, type of equipment used
Reconstruction and repair $1,000 - $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ials used
Final inspection and touch-ups $100 - $500 Size of affected area, type of repairs needed
Insurance claims and documentation $100 - $500 Complexity of claims process, number of documents required
Emergency services (after hours or weekends) $200 - $1,000 Time of day, urgency of situation
